Betty Lou Kemnetz

February 8, 1929 — April 14, 2021

Betty Lou Kemnetz, 92, of Piper City passed away on Wednesday, April 14, 2021 at Piper City Rehab and Living Center. She was born on February 8, 1929 in Watseka, the daughter of Walter and Louise (Weber) Price. She married Richard Kemnetz in Piper City on April 21, 1955 and he preceded her in death on June 30, 2019. In addition to her husband, she was preceded in death by both of her parents and three brothers.

She is survived by three sons, Len (Pat) Jackson of Piper City, Dale (Deanna) Kemnetz of Piper City, and Michael Kemnetz of Piper City; six grandchildren, Kyle Kemnetz, Sheena Kemnetz, Kristy (Dan) Sheridan, Anita (Shawn) Platz, Sharon (Aaron) Schuette, and Melinda (Mike) Breen; and eleven great grandchildren.

Mrs. Kemnetz was a member of Piper City United Methodist Church. She served as the Postmaster in Danforth for many years. Betty was a member of the American Legion Auxiliary. She enjoyed bowling, golfing, and attending her grandkids activities. She had a love for music.
